A Learning Adventure with the Exceptional Learning Squad

At the core of the app is Kevin, who, alongside his friends Harper and Mateo, embarks on exciting adventures to learn essential life and social skills. The app serves as a beacon of hope and guidance, equipping caregivers with step-by-step instructions utilizing proven ABA techniques, including:

Social Narratives

Social narratives are vital tools that help children prepare for social situations by explaining what to expect. This feature significantly reduces anxiety and fosters a greater understanding of social interactions. By utilizing stories and relatable scenarios, children can learn the nuances of social behavior in a safe and supportive environment.

Picture Schedules

Picture schedules offer clear, visual guides to completing tasks or daily routines. This feature promotes independence, allowing children to understand the steps necessary to accomplish various activities. By providing visual representations, the app caters to the learning styles of neurodivergent individuals, making it easier for them to follow along and engage with daily routines.

Interactive Token Board

The interactive token board is designed to reinforce positive behavior and encourage task completion in various settings—whether at home, in school, or in public places. This tool allows children to earn tokens for completing tasks, which can later be exchanged for rewards. This gamification element not only makes learning fun but also motivates children to engage in their activities.

First/Then Chart

The first/then chart is another essential feature that helps individuals understand the sequence of tasks. By clearly outlining what needs to be completed first and what follows, this chart motivates children to finish non-preferred activities in exchange for a reward. This structured approach instills a sense of accomplishment and encourages positive behavior.
